Build Your Own Chatbot: A Step-by-Step Guide
Delving into the world of chatbot development can be daunting, but it's more accessible than you might think. With a a dash of effort and the right tools, you can construct your own conversational AI. This step-by-step guide will walk you through all the essential stages, from conceptualizing your chatbot's purpose to deploying it to the world.
First, establish the goal of your chatbots chatbot. What problems will it address? Who is your target audience? Consider the type of interactions you want to enable.
Next, choose a appropriate platform for development. Popular options include Dialogflow, Rasa, and Microsoft Bot Framework. Each platform offers unique features and degrees of complexity. Investigate your options carefully to determine the best fit for your needs.
Once you've chosen a platform, it's time to start building your chatbot's foundation. This requires designing the conversation flow, implementing intents and entities, and teaching your chatbot on relevant data.
Utilize existing training datasets or create your own to enhance your chatbot's effectiveness. Regularly assess your chatbot's interactions and make adjustments as needed.
Finally, deploy your chatbot to the world! Link it with your website, messaging platforms, or other platforms. Monitor its performance and collect user feedback to persistently improve its capabilities.

Building Ethics in Chatbot Design: Ensuring Responsible AI
As chatbot technology rapidly advances, it's crucial to embed ethical considerations into every stage of their development. Chatbots have the potential to shape humanity's lives in profound ways, and it's essential to ensure they are developed and deployed responsibly.
- A key aspect of ethical chatbot development is {transparency|. Ensuring users understand how chatbots work and the boundaries of its capabilities.
- Another, it's important to address bias in chatbot information. Chatbots can perpetuate existing societal biases if not carefully evaluated and resolved.
- Finally, developers should aim to create chatbots that are liable for their actions and results. This encompasses establishing clear lines of responsibility and mechanisms for handling any harm that may arise.
By adhering to these ethical principles, we can harness the power of chatbot technology while addressing potential risks. In conclusion, the goal is to develop chatbots that are not only effective but also ethical.
